The DDTA123YCA-7-F belongs to the category of semiconductor devices.
It is commonly used in electronic circuits for amplification and switching purposes.
The DDTA123YCA-7-F is typically available in a SOT-23 package.
This product is essential for designing compact and efficient electronic circuits.
It is usually supplied in reels containing a specific quantity, such as 3000 units per reel.
The DDTA123YCA-7-F has three pins: 1. Emitter 2. Base 3. Collector
The DDTA123YCA-7-F operates based on the principles of bipolar junction transistors, utilizing the control of current flow for amplification and switching functions.
This product is widely used in: - Audio amplifiers - Signal processing circuits - Oscillator circuits - Voltage regulators
